Steyr SK 105 Light Tank (Austria)

Crew: 3
Armament: 1 x 105mm, 1 x 7.62mm MG

Coaxial:  2 x 3 smoke grenade dischargers. 

Ammunition: 42 x 105mm, 2,000 x 7.62mm

Length gun forwards: 7.735m

Length hull: 5.582m

Width: 2.5m
Height: 2.88m

Ground clearance: 0.4m

Weight, combat: 17,700kg

Engine: Steyr 7FA 6-cylinder liquid-cooled
4-stroke turbocharged diesel
developing 320hp at 2,300rpm

Maximum road speed: 70km/hr 

Maximum range: 500km

Fuel capacity: 420 lit

Armour: 40mm

Armour type: Steel

NBC system: Yes
Night vision equipment: Yes (infra-red for driver and
commander)

GIAT AMX-13 Light Tank (France)

Crew: 3

Armament: 1 x 90mm, 1 x 7.62mm MG (coaxial), 1 x 7.62mm MG (anti-aircraft) (optional), 2 x 2 smoke grenade dischargers

Ammunition: 32 x 90mm, 3,600 x 7.62mm

Length gun forwards: 6.36m

Length hull: 4.88m

Width: 2.51m

Height to commander's hatch: 2.3m

Weight, combat: 1 5,000kg

Engine: SOFAM Model 8Gxb 8-cylinder water-cooled petrol developing 250hp at 3,200rpm

Maximum road speed: 60km/hr

Maximum road range: 350 to 400km

Fuel capacity: 480 lit

Armor: 25mm

Armor type: Steel

NBC system: None

Night vision equipment: Optional

TAM Tank (Germany/Argentina)

Crew: 4

Armament: 1 x 105mm, 1 x 7.62mm MG (coaxial), 1 x 7.62 MG (anti-aircraft), 2 x 4 smoke grenade dischargers

Ammunition: 50 x 105mm, 6,000 x 7.62mm

Length gun forwards: 8.23m

Length hull: 6.775m

Width: 3.29m

Weight, combat: 30,000kg

Engine: MTU MB 833 Ka 500 supercharged 6-cylinder diesel developing 720hp at 2,200 rpm

Maximum road speed: 75km/hr

Maximum road range: 590km

Fuel capacity: 640 lit

Armor: 25mm

Armor type: Classified

NBC system: Yes

M-84 MBT (Former Yugoslavia)

Crew: 3

Armament: 1 x 125mm, 1 x 7.62mm (coaxial), 1 x 12.7mm MG (AA), 11 smoke grenade discharges (one bank of five and one of seven)

Ammunition: 42 x 125mm, 2000 x 7.62mm, 300 x 12.7mm

Length gun forwards: 9.53m

Length hull: 6.86m

Width: 3.57m

Height (turret roof): 3.19m

Weight, combat: 42,000kg

Engine: V-12 water-cooled, supercharged diesel developing 780hp at 2,000rpm

Maximum road speed: 65km/hr

Maximum road range: 700km

Fuel capacity: 1,450 lit

Armor: Classified

Armor type: Composite/steel

NBC system: Yes

Night vision equipment: Yes (commander, gunner, and driver)

Chieftain Mk 5 MBT (UK)

Crew: 4

Armament:1 x 120mm gun, 2 x 7.62mm MG

Ammunition: 64 x 120mm, 300 x 12.7mm , 6,000 x 7.62mm

Length gun forwards: 10.795m

Length hull:7.518m

Width: 3.504m

Height: 2.895m

Weight, combat: 55,000kg

Engine: Leyland L60, 2-stroke, compression ignition, 6 cylinder (12 opposed pistons) multi-fuel developing 750bhp at 2,100rpm

Maximum road speed: 48km/hr

Maximum road range: 400 to 500km

Fuel capacity: 950 lit

Armor: Classified

Armor type: steel

NBC system: Yes

Night vision equipment: Yes (commander, gunner, and driver)

BTR-60PB APC (Russia)

Crew: 2+14

Configuration: 8x8

Armament: 1 x 14.5mm MG (main), 1 x 7.62mm

Ammunition: 500 x 14.5mm, 2,000 x 7.62mm

Length:  7.56m

Width: 2.835m

Height: 2.31m

Weight, combat: 10,300kg

Engine: 2 x GAZ-49B 6-cylinder in-line water-cooled petrol developing 90hp at 3,400rpm each

Maximum road speed: 80km/hr

Maximum water speed: 10km/hr

Maximum road range: 500km

Fuel capacity: 290lit

Armor: 7mm

Armor type: Steel

NBC system: Yes

Night vision equipment: Yes (infra-red for commander and driver)

BTR-70 APC (Russia)

Crew: 2+9

Configuration: 8x8

Armament: 1 x 14.5mm MG, 1 x 7.62mm MG (coaxial)

Ammunition: 500 x 14.5mm, 2,000 x 7.62mm

Length: 7.535m

Width: 2.8m

Height: 2.235

Weight, combat: 11,500kg

Engine: 2 x ZMZ-4905 6-cylinder petrol developing 120hp (each)

Maximum road speed: 80km/hr

Maximum water speed: 10km/hr

Maximum road range: 600km

Fuel capacity: 350 lit

Armor: 9mm

Armor type: Steel

NBC system: Yes 

Night vision equipment: Yes (infra-red for driver and commander)

PT-76 Light Amphibious Tank (Russia)

Crew: 3

Armament: 1 x 76.2mm (main), 1 x 7.62mm MG (coaxial)

Ammunition: 40 x 76.2mm, 1,000x 7.62mm

Length gun forwards: 7.62m

Length hull: 6.91m

Width: 3.17m

Height: early model 2.195m Late model 2.255m

Weight, combat: 14,600kg

Engine: Model V-6B 6-cylinder in-line water-cooled diesel developing 240hpat 1,800rpm

Maximum road speed: 44km/hr

Maximum water speed: 8-9km/hr

Maximum road range: 370km

Fuel capacity: 380 lit

Armor: 14mm

Armor type: Steel

NBC system: NO

Night vision equipment: Yes (infra-red for the driver)

T-54/55 (Russia)

Crew: 4

Armament: 1 x 100mm, 1 x 7.62mm MG (coaxial), 1 x 7.62 mm (bow), 1 x 12.7mm MG (anti-aircraft)

Ammunition: 34 x 100mm, 3,000 x 7.62mm, 500 x 12.7mm

Length gun forwards: 9m

Length hull: 6.04m

Width: 3.27m

Height: 2.4m

Weight, combat: 36,000kg

Engine: V-12 water-cooled diesel developing 520hp at 2,000rpm

Maximum road speed: 55km/hr

Maximum road range: 510km

Fuel capacity: 812 lit

Armor: 203mm

Armor type: Steel

NBC system: NO

Night vision equipment: Yes (infra-red for commander, gunner, and driver)

But your values about armor is not detailed enough. The thickness of armour is very different at a tank.

For instance the british Chieftain MBT.

The hull has a frontal armour plate of 120 mm, with an angle of 72°, what make a penetration distance of 388 mm.

The upper hull side armour is only 50 mm and has an angle of 30°, what makes a penetration distance of 57 mm. The lower hull side armour is 38° thick.

The stern hull armour is 35mm thick.

The turret front is 195 mm with an angle of 60°, what makes a penetration way of 390 mm.

The turret side is between 120 and 195 mm thick. The angle is between 20 and 35°, what makes a maximum penetration way of around 220 mm.

The turret stern is only 45 mm thick.

      I have adjusted the values of the armour to make it more real. I also devided the hull of the tanks into two parts. The upper part has a better armour protection and the lower part a weaker armour, as it is in reality.
      Example for calculation of armour thickness:
      T-72M1 has a frontal hull armour of  3 layers of steel ( 50 mm inner plate, 60 mm outer plate, 30 mm add on plate) and one layer of Textolit (105 mm). Since Textolit has only effect against HEAT i use only the steel value to calculate.
      The formula is  x= nominal thickness / cos(angle of armour plate)
      so we come to   x= 140 / cos (68°)   ==>  x= 373,73 mm  ~ 374 mm
